Effectiveness of YAG Laser Treatments
One of the primary advantages of YAG laser treatments in Porirua is their effectiveness in addressing specific health issues. In ophthalmology, for instance, YAG laser capsulotomy is highly effective in treating posterior capsule opacity, a common complication following cataract surgery. This procedure helps to restore clear vision by creating a small opening in the cloudy capsule behind the lens. Similarly, in dermatology, YAG lasers are used for tattoo removal and to treat vascular lesions, demonstrating high efficacy in these applications.
Safety and Side Effects
Safety is a critical consideration in any medical procedure, and YAG laser treatments are generally considered safe when performed by qualified professionals. The laser's precision minimizes damage to surrounding tissues, reducing the risk of complications. However, potential side effects such as temporary visual disturbances, eye pain, or skin redness can occur. In Porirua, healthcare providers emphasize thorough patient screening and post-treatment care to mitigate these risks. It is essential for patients to follow all pre- and post-treatment instructions provided by their healthcare provider to ensure the safest possible outcome.

Q: How long does a YAG laser treatment take?
A: The duration of a YAG laser treatment can vary depending on the specific procedure. For example, a YAG laser capsulotomy typically takes about 30 minutes, while tattoo removal sessions may last longer, depending on the size and complexity of the tattoo.
Q: Is YAG laser treatment painful?
A: Most YAG laser treatments are performed with local anesthesia or numbing agents to minimize discomfort. Patients may experience some mild discomfort during or after the procedure, but this is usually manageable. Your healthcare provider will discuss pain management options with you beforehand.
Q: How many sessions are needed for YAG laser treatment?
A: The number of sessions required for YAG laser treatment depends on the specific condition being treated. For instance, tattoo removal may require multiple sessions spaced several weeks apart, while a YAG laser capsulotomy is typically a single session procedure. Your healthcare provider will provide a recommended treatment plan based on your individual needs.
Q: Are the results of YAG laser treatment permanent?
A: The permanence of results varies by the condition treated. For example, the results of a YAG laser capsulotomy for vision restoration are generally permanent, while tattoo removal may require periodic maintenance sessions.
